NHC-Catalyzed Intramolecular Hydroacylation of Unactivated Double Bonds

摘要

Thiazolium salt 1 derived N-hetero-cyclic carbene was found to efficiently promotethe hydroacylation of unactivated double bonds.In the presence of 1 and DBU several aromaticortho-allyloxy aldehydes reacted to the corre-sponding chromanones in good to excellent yields(up to 96%). The method is compatible with differ-ent functional groups on the aromatic ring and dif-ferently substituted allyl moieties, leading to all-carbon quaternary stereocenters. Finally also adihydroquinolinone was successfully synthesizedusing this new reaction. Mechanistically a certainsimilarity to the Conia-ene reactions has beennoticed by the authors.
